Like the pre-war (WWII) flathead on which it is based, the Lancaster model uses selected, high-grade, 5-ply mahogany for the neck and resonator. The resonator features twin concentric rings of white/black/white binding material. Like all Huber Banjos, the Lancaster is assembled from proprietary components that have set Hubers apart from all other modern banjos, including a pre-war replica alloy tone ring, 3-ply hide-glue rim, steel coordinator rods, one-piece zinc flange, Presto-sytle tailpiece and one-piece armrest. They sound so much like the pre-war banjos because they are made from such similar components. The stain is carefully matched with a natural, reddish-brown color.
